it's hard to put a value on 76 as they come up for sale so rarely. plus there are vast differences between prints, with some completely hand painted, and some just touched up a bit. i personally disagree with you rOb and think the opposite. although when i was first introduced to Choe i enjoyed 150 much more. after about 6 months 76 took the cake - especially the fully worked prints, which are absolutely stunning. 150 surely grabs your attention at first, but it failed to keep mine for a long time, which is what apparently happened with a lot of collectors, as they are readily available, framed or not. you'll come around my man as for the value of the 76, i'd say between $2000 - $3500 depending on the print, the buyer and the seller. pimp LAZ has the original City Girl 76 available? i thought he only had the London Girl print for sale?
